Foundation drainage services involve installing systems designed to manage and redirect excess water away from a property's foundation. These systems typically include the installation of drain tiles, sump pumps, and drainage pipes that work together to prevent water accumulation around the base of a building. Proper foundation drainage helps maintain the stability of the structure by reducing moisture buildup that can lead to shifting, cracking, or settling over time. When performed correctly, these services can protect a home’s foundation from the damaging effects of standing water, especially during heavy rains or rapid snowmelt.

Properties that typically benefit from foundation drainage services include homes with basements, crawl spaces, or slab foundations. These types of structures are more vulnerable to water intrusion because their design places them closer to the ground’s moisture levels. Additionally, properties situated on slopes or in low-lying areas are more prone to water accumulation around the foundation. Commercial buildings, multi-family residences, and even some landscaping features may also require drainage solutions to maintain their integrity and prevent costly repairs caused by water damage.

The overview below groups typical Foundation Drainage proj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Arlington, TX.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or drainage repairs in Arlington, TX often range from $250-$600. Many routine jobs fall within this middle range, covering issues like minor leaks or clogs that local contractors can address efficiently.
Partial Drainage System Installation - Installing or upgrading sections of a foundation drainage system can cost between $1,000 and $3,000. Larger, more complex projects may exceed this range but are less common for standard residential needs.
Full Drainage System Replacement - Complete replacement of a foundation drainage system generally costs $4,000-$8,000. These larger projects tend to be less frequent and involve comprehensive work to ensure long-term effectiveness.
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or extensive drainage solutions can reach $10,000 or more. Such projects are typically reserved for unique site conditions or significant foundation concerns and are less common than standard repairs or installations.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is foundation drainage and why is it important? Foundation drainage refers to systems designed to direct water away from a building’s foundation, helping prevent water damage and structural issues caused by excess moisture around the property.
How do local contractors install foundation drainage systems? Contractors typically install drainage solutions such as French drains, sump pumps, or exterior drain tiles to manage water flow and protect the foundation from water accumulation.
What signs indicate a need for foundation drainage services? Common signs include basement or crawl space flooding, uneven or cracked floors, and visible water pooling near the foundation.
Are foundation drainage systems a permanent solution? Properly installed drainage systems can provide long-term protection against water damage, but regular maintenance may be needed to ensure continued effectiveness.
